Shrewsbury gets set to become UK comics capital with “Comics Salopia” in June
The biggest names in comic art will descend on Shrewsbury on the first weekend in June, for Comics Salopia, a new international comics festival, which organisers say is set to cement the town’s reputation as the unofficial home of the British comics industry – and got its official launch earlier today.
